Coupang Price Performance
Shares of NYSE:CPNG opened at $25.70 on Wednesday. The company has a market cap of $45.95 billion, a P/E ratio of 36.71, a P/E/G ratio of 181.74 and a beta of 1.11. The business has a fifty day simple moving average of $23.13 and a 200-day simple moving average of $21.91. Coupang, Inc. has a 52 week low of $13.51 and a 52 week high of $26.28. The company has a quick ratio of 0.87, a current ratio of 1.12 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.72.
Coupang (NYSE:CPNG –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, August 6th. The company reported $0.07 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of ($0.01) by $0.08. Coupang had a return on equity of 12.04% and a net margin of 3.87%. The firm had revenue of $7.32 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$7.39 billion. During the same period last year, the company earned $0.08 EPS. The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 25.4% on a year-over-year basis. Equities research analysts forecast that Coupang, Inc. will post 0.14 EPS for the current year.
About Coupang
Coupang, Inc, together with its subsidiaries owns and operates retail business through its mobile applications and Internet websites primarily in South Korea. The company operates through Product Commerce and Developing Offerings segments. It sells various products and services in the categories of home goods and décor products, apparel, beauty products, fresh food and groceries, sporting goods, electronics, and everyday consumables, as well as travel, and restaurant order and delivery services.
